Arsenal legend Thierry Henry has praised Chelsea’s new £44 million signing, Geovany Quenda, calling the 18-year-old a “special” and “fearless” talent.
Henry revealed he is a huge admirer of Quenda, who chose Chelsea over Manchester United, despite making his breakthrough under current United boss Ruben Amorim at Sporting CP.
Quenda will remain at Sporting CP until next summer but has already enjoyed a dazzling start to the season, contributing five goal involvements in seven games, including a goal and an assist in Sporting’s 4-1 Champions League win over Kairat Almaty.
“He’s special. The way he goes about what he does, I like it,” Henry told CBS. “He has no fear, you would expect that from a youngster.”
The Portuguese starlet’s fearless style has already drawn comparisons to Barcelona wonderkid Lamine Yamal, with many fans tipping him to become one of Europe’s next breakout stars.
